I don't think this new Star trek is anything like new Battlestar Galactica which was dark gritty and clever.
The changes made in Battlestar Galactica were also superficial like changes in character. They didn't start changing the ideology or dumbing it down or ignoring science.
Battlestar Galactica showed that proper Sci-Fi with an intelligent story can still work and be successful today. This movie just showed that hollywood can make a rubish script still.
I have no problem with them re-inventing Star Trek it does need re-inventing. I didn't actually like any Star treks after Deep Space Nine and the recent movies were not that great.
My problem was just with the script of this movie which lets face it was badly written and made no sence.
Cadets don't suddenly gain control over a federation flag ship and get promoted from ensign to captain.
Military officers don't act anything like Kirk was acting in this film if they don't want be be discharged
You can't suddenly ignore transporter limitations and start transporting people accross the galaxy from a planet to a star ship moving at warp in an unknown direction probably with its shields up. If you could then why would they be using star ships in the future and not star gates.
Why was a romulan mining ship armed to the teeth and in possession of dangeroes singularities. A commercial or civilian vessal even from the future isn't going to be able to wipe out the entire Vulcan defence force and the Star Fleet re-inforcements. Vulcans were higly edvanced at this point in history the reason the earth based fleet wasn't was mainly because the vulcans didnt share a lot of technology.
I mean come on even our current air defence system in the real world would have no problem taking down that mining platform.
Time travel scripts just generally suck because they remove all concequence.
So how was this movie good in any way other than the effects? How was this movie anything like the new Battlestar Gallactica? How was this movie even anything like a Science fiction program?
